I have set up a CKQuerySubscription
in the default zone that sends a Push notification every time a record meeting the given criteria is deleted in a public CloudKit database. However, the notification is only sent when I delete the record via the CloudKit Dashboard and not when I delete a record programmatically.
I have tried creating a record with User A on a device and then having that record deleted by User B on a different device but it doesn't result in User A getting notified.
Additionally, the only case where the notification gets sent is on a device that is signed in with the iCloud account that I use for CloudKit Console. In other words, when I delete a record that was created by a user with a different iCloud account than the one I use for the CloudKit Console the notification does not get sent to that device - it's only successful on the device with the CloudKit Console iCloud account.
What I expect to happen is the subscription to fire when the record in question is deleted regardless of how and by whom it is deleted. Is this possible?
